ai开发平台架构图

AI一八二 20s前

AI开发平台架构概述

  AI开发平台是支撑人工智能模型从设计、训练到部署全流程的基础设施。它整合了数据管理、算法开发、模型训练、性能优化和应用集成等核心模块,旨在降低AI技术门槛,提升开发效率。一个成熟的AI开发平台通常具备高度可扩展性、良好的安全性以及对多种计算资源的支持,能够满足不同规模企业的需求。

  在当前AI快速发展的背景下,平台架构的设计直接影响到模型迭代速度与业务落地效果。通过统一的界面和标准化流程,开发者可以专注于算法逻辑而非底层细节,从而加速创新周期。同时,平台还应支持多租户管理、权限控制和版本追踪,保障团队协作的规范性和安全性。

核心功能模块组成

  AI开发平台通常包含五大核心模块:数据处理层、模型训练层、模型管理层、服务部署层和监控分析层。数据处理层负责清洗、标注和存储海量异构数据;模型训练层提供分布式计算能力和预置算法库,支持PyTorch、TensorFlow等主流框架;模型管理层则实现版本控制、性能评估和模型压缩等功能。

  服务部署层将训练好的模型封装为API接口或容器化服务,便于集成到现有系统中。监控分析层则持续跟踪模型运行状态、推理延迟和准确率变化,帮助运维人员及时发现并解决问题。这些模块之间通过标准化的数据流和接口进行交互,确保整个平台高效协同运行。

技术架构与未来趋势

  现代AI开发平台普遍采用微服务架构,将各个功能模块解耦并独立部署,提高系统的灵活性和容错能力。容器化技术如Docker和Kubernetes被广泛用于资源调度与弹性伸缩,使平台能根据负载动态调整计算资源。此外,云原生理念的引入也使得平台更加轻量化、易于迁移和维护。

  未来,AI开发平台将向自动化和智能化方向演进。例如,AutoML技术将自动完成特征工程、超参数调优和模型选择,减少人工干预;边缘计算能力的增强将推动模型在终端设备上的部署,实现低延迟响应。同时,随着大模型时代的到来,平台还需支持千亿级参数模型的训练与推理优化,进一步拓展AI应用边界。

©️版权声明:本站所有资源均收集于网络,只做学习和交流使用,版权归原作者所有。若您需要使用非免费的软件或服务,请购买正版授权并合法使用。本站发布的内容若侵犯到您的权益,请联系站长删除,我们将及时处理。

相关文章